Mallya Aditi International School - Exchange Programs

Exchange Programs

International understanding has been fostered by MAIS's annual student exchange with St. Benno-Gymnasium in Dresden, Germany and two schools, Realschule Germering - Unterpfaffenhofen (near Munich), and Sophie-la-Rochelle in Kaufbeuren (a medieval town near the Alps) in Bavaria. The Bavarian exchange was organised after an MOU signed between the governments of Karnataka and Bavaria.

There is also an exchange programme for staff and students with the Brearley School in New York and the Castilleja School, California.
